Dallas Institute of Funeral Service vs. MediaTech Institute-Dallas
Both Dallas Institute of Funeral Service and MediaTech Institute-Dallas are 2-4 years schools located in Texas. The following statements compare Dallas Institute of Funeral Service and MediaTech Institute-Dallas with important academic statistics including tuition, test scores, and admission rate.
- Both schools are private.
- MediaTech Institute-Dallas's tuition ($35,200) is more expensive than Dallas Institute of Funeral Service ($17,640).
- MediaTech Institute-Dallas's students to faculty ratio (10 to 1) is lower than Dallas Institute of Funeral Service (25 to 1).
- Dallas Institute of Funeral Service (454 students) is larger than MediaTech Institute-Dallas (217 students) with more enrolled students.
- Dallas Institute of Funeral Service ($8,769) has higher amount of financial aid than MediaTech Institute-Dallas ($6,578).
- MediaTech Institute-Dallas's graduation rate (70%) is higher than Dallas Institute of Funeral Service (33%).
